MS SQL Server – 登录数据库

MS SQL Server – 登录数据库


登录名是访问 SQL Server 的简单凭据。例如,您在登录 Windows 或什至您的电子邮件帐户时提供您的用户名和密码。该用户名和密码构成了凭据。因此,凭据只是用户名和密码。

SQL Server 允许四种类型的登录 –

  • 基于 Windows 凭据的登录。
  • 特定于 SQL Server 的登录名。
  • 映射到证书的登录名。
  • 映射到非对称密钥的登录名。

在本教程中,我们对基于 Windows 凭据的登录和特定于 SQL Server 的登录感兴趣。

基于 Windows 凭据的登录允许您使用 Windows 用户名和密码登录 SQL Server。如果您需要创建自己的凭据(用户名和密码),您可以创建特定于 SQL Server 的登录名。

要创建、更改或删除 SQL Server 登录,您可以采用以下两种方法之一 –

  • 使用 SQL Server 管理工作室。
  • 使用 T-SQL 语句。

以下方法用于创建登录 –

第一种方法 – 使用 SQL Server Management Studio

步骤 1 – 连接到 SQL Server 实例后,展开登录文件夹,如下面的快照所示。

登录数据库

第 2 步– 右键单击​​登录名,然后单击新登录名,将打开以下屏幕。

登录 新

步骤 3 – 如上图所示填写登录名、密码和确认密码列,然后单击确定。

将创建登录,如下图所示。

测试登录

第二种方法——使用 T-SQL 脚本

Create login yourloginname with password='yourpassword'

要使用 TestLogin 和密码“P@ssword”创建登录名,请运行以下查询。

Create login TestLogin with password='P@ssword'

觉得文章有用?

点个广告表达一下你的爱意吧 !😁